engine

Intake Manifold

for 2021 Honda Accord 1.5L I4 Turbo · FWD

Remove and replace the intake manifold on the 2018-2024 Honda Accord 1.5L Turbo engine, including disconnection of fuel system, throttle body, and associated sensors.

Warnings

⚠️Fuel system is under high pressure. Relieve fuel pressure before disconnecting any fuel lines to prevent injury or fire hazard.
⚠️Engine must be completely cool before starting this procedure. Coolant system operates at high temperature and pressure.
Battery must be disconnected for at least 3 minutes before working near airbag or electrical components.
Intake manifold bolts must be tightened in proper sequence from center outward to prevent warping and vacuum leaks.
ℹ️Label all vacuum lines, electrical connectors, and hoses during removal to ensure correct reassembly.

Fluids

  • Honda Type 2 Coolant (Blue) — 1 qt

Preparation

  1. Ensure engine is completely cold (minimum 2 hours after last operation)
  2. Park vehicle on level ground and engage parking brake
  3. Disconnect negative battery terminal and wait 3 minutes
  4. Remove engine cover by pulling upward on cover (typically clips in place)
  5. Relieve fuel system pressure: Remove fuel pump relay from under-hood fuse box, start engine and let it run until it stalls, then crank for 3 seconds
  6. Reinstall fuel pump relay after pressure relief
  7. Place drain pan under vehicle to catch any coolant spillage

Procedure

  1. 1
    Disconnect air intake system
    Loosen clamp at air filter box and throttle body. Disconnect mass airflow sensor electrical connector. Remove entire air intake tube assembly from air filter box to throttle body. Remove air filter box if additional clearance is needed.
  2. 2
    Disconnect throttle body and associated components
    Disconnect throttle body electrical connector. Label and disconnect all vacuum hoses attached to throttle body and intake manifold (brake booster, PCV, EVAP purge). Remove throttle body mounting bolts and carefully remove throttle body with gasket.
    ℹ️Do not allow debris to enter throttle body opening or intake manifold. Cover openings with clean shop towels.
    Torque spec
    Throttle Body Bolts10 Nm (7 lb-ft)
  3. 3
    Disconnect fuel rail and injectors
    Disconnect fuel supply line using fuel line disconnect tool. Disconnect all four fuel injector electrical connectors. Remove fuel rail mounting bolts. Carefully pull fuel rail with injectors straight up and out of intake manifold. Place fuel rail assembly aside on clean surface.
    Fuel injectors are fragile. Do not bend or apply side loads to injectors when removing fuel rail.
    Torque spec
    Fuel Rail Bolts12 Nm (9 lb-ft)
  4. 4
    Disconnect coolant and PCV lines
    Locate coolant hoses connected to intake manifold (typically for EGR or coolant crossover). Place drain pan beneath connections. Loosen hose clamps and disconnect coolant hoses, draining residual coolant into pan. Remove PCV valve by rotating counterclockwise and pulling out.
    Some coolant will drain from hoses. Have drain pan and towels ready.
    Torque spec
    PCV Valve8 Nm (6 lb-ft)
  5. 5
    Disconnect remaining sensors and harnesses
    Disconnect intake manifold absolute pressure (MAP) sensor electrical connector. Disconnect intake manifold tuning (IMT) valve connector if equipped. Remove any wiring harness brackets or clips attached to intake manifold. Label all connections for reassembly.
  6. 6
    Remove intake manifold brackets and supports
    Locate and remove any support brackets connecting intake manifold to engine block or cylinder head. These are typically located at the rear of the manifold. Remove mounting bolts securing brackets.
    Torque spec
    Mounting Bolts45 Nm (33 lb-ft)
  7. 7
    Remove intake manifold bolts
    Remove intake manifold mounting bolts in reverse order of tightening sequence (outside to center). There are typically 8-10 bolts securing the manifold. Keep bolts organized and note any differences in length or location.
    ℹ️Some bolts may be different lengths. Note positions during removal for correct reinstallation.
    Torque spec
    Intake Manifold Bolts25 Nm (18 lb-ft)
  8. 8
    Remove intake manifold
    Carefully lift intake manifold off cylinder head. Manifold may be stuck due to gasket seal. Gently work manifold free if necessary, being careful not to damage mating surfaces. Remove and discard old intake manifold gasket.
    Do not pry between manifold and cylinder head as this will damage sealing surfaces.
  9. 9
    Clean mating surfaces
    Thoroughly clean intake manifold and cylinder head mating surfaces. Remove all gasket material using plastic scraper (never metal). Use brake cleaner and shop towels to remove all oil and debris. Inspect surfaces for damage, warping, or cracks. Cover intake ports with clean towels to prevent debris from entering engine.
    ⚠️Do not allow any debris, bolts, or tools to fall into open intake ports. Foreign objects will cause catastrophic engine damage.
  10. 10
    Install new gasket and position manifold
    Remove towels from intake ports. Position new intake manifold gasket on cylinder head, ensuring all ports and bolt holes align correctly. Carefully lower new or cleaned intake manifold onto gasket, aligning all bolt holes. Do not use any sealant unless specifically required by service manual.
  11. 11
    Install and torque intake manifold bolts
    Hand-thread all intake manifold bolts finger-tight. Using torque wrench, tighten bolts to specification in proper sequence (center outward pattern). Verify with service manual for exact tightening sequence diagram. Make multiple passes, gradually increasing torque to final specification.
    Improper tightening sequence will cause gasket failure and vacuum leaks. Always follow center-outward pattern.
    Torque spec
    Intake Manifold Bolts25 Nm (18 lb-ft)
  12. 12
    Reinstall brackets and supports
    Reinstall intake manifold support brackets and secure with mounting bolts torqued to specification. Ensure all brackets are properly seated before tightening.
    Torque spec
    Mounting Bolts45 Nm (33 lb-ft)
  13. 13
    Reinstall PCV valve and coolant lines
    Install new PCV valve O-ring/seal. Install PCV valve into intake manifold and torque to specification. Reconnect coolant hoses to intake manifold and secure with new hose clamps. Ensure hoses are fully seated on fittings.
    Torque spec
    PCV Valve8 Nm (6 lb-ft)
  14. 14
    Reinstall fuel rail and injectors
    Inspect fuel injector O-rings and replace if damaged or disturbed. Lubricate O-rings with clean engine oil. Carefully position fuel rail with injectors over intake manifold ports. Press injectors straight down into ports until fully seated. Install fuel rail bolts and torque in proper sequence per service manual.
    Ensure injectors are fully seated before tightening fuel rail bolts. Partially seated injectors will cause fuel leaks.
    Torque spec
    Fuel Rail Bolts12 Nm (9 lb-ft)
  15. 15
    Reinstall throttle body and connect all components
    Install new throttle body gasket. Position throttle body and install bolts, torquing to specification in cross pattern. Reconnect all electrical connectors (throttle body, injectors, MAP sensor, IMT valve). Reconnect all vacuum hoses per labels. Reconnect fuel supply line until it clicks. Reinstall air intake system and reconnect MAF sensor. Reinstall engine cover.
    Torque spec
    Throttle Body Bolts10 Nm (7 lb-ft)

Reassembly

  1. Refill cooling system with Honda Type 2 Coolant to proper level
  2. Reconnect negative battery terminal
  3. Perform throttle body relearn procedure: Turn ignition ON (engine OFF) for 2 seconds, then OFF for 10 seconds. Repeat 3 times
  4. Prime fuel system by cycling ignition ON for 2 seconds (without starting) 3-4 times

Verification

  • Start engine and check for fuel leaks at fuel rail and supply line connections
  • Check for coolant leaks at intake manifold coolant connections
  • Check for vacuum leaks by listening for hissing sounds at intake manifold gasket
  • Allow engine to reach operating temperature and verify smooth idle (no hunting or fluctuation)
  • Check for diagnostic trouble codes (DTCs) using scan tool
  • Verify throttle response is normal with no hesitation
  • Recheck coolant level after engine cools and top off if necessary
